Q: Is 950,084 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 950,084 is a composite number.

Why is 950,084 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 950,084 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 23 46 92 449 529 898 1,058 1,796 2,116 10,327 20,654 41,308 237,521 475,042 and 950,084, with no remainder.

Since 950,084 cannot be divided by just 1 and 950,084, it is a composite number.
